日期:2014-05-19  浏览次数:20985 次

★★★难题★★★ 求一算法
把一遍很长的文章进行分页。
论坛文章是HTML格式的,在分割的时候不能破坏HTML的结构。
  求C#   代码

------解决方案--------------------
正则,怎样?
------解决方案--------------------
为什么大家都是要代码,想法不是更重要么?难道只想做CODE
------解决方案--------------------
你文章的内容都在同一个HTML标签下面??
------解决方案--------------------
这样的分页 建议 使用 添加 分页标志 的办法来做


------解决方案--------------------
学习下 认为楼上方法好点
------解决方案--------------------
这么复杂难得的东东才30分就给了啊
------解决方案--------------------
文章肯定是别人那抓来的~~`先dom,再分割~~
------解决方案--------------------
.比如按100行一页来算,如果每行50个字符长度,那么就是挨个匹配换行符号,每次匹配出来的内容长度去除以50,得出这一次硬换行中包括的行数,然后加上一就是这一段的内容的总行数。叠加各段的总行数,当匹配到总行数超过100的时候,曲前一段 </.*> 之前的内容来分页。